Abstract

We provide families of second order nonlinear partial differential equations describing pseudospherical surfaces (pss equations) with the property of having local isometric immersions in E3 with principal curvatures depending on a jet of finite order of their solutions. These equations occupy a particularly special place amongst pss equations since a series of recent papers on several classes of pss equations seemed to suggest that only the sine-Gordon equation had the above property. Explicit examples of such equations are given, which include the short pulse equation and some generalizations.
